NYT To Add Two Directors Proposed By Private Equity Funds - March 19, 2008
The New York Times Company has agreed to add two directors proposed by two private equity funds that now hold 19% of the company, but in reality nothing really changes – the Sulzberger/Ochs families still have complete control.

Private equity firm hops out of Hungary - February 18, 2008
Broadcast outlets in Eastern Europe were a magnet for venture capital investment before the 2004 EU accession. Media deals in Hungary, Poland and the Czech Republic attracted first or second round financing from specialized investment funds. The tide is turning.
